Jira (PDB-2075) Speed up unit tests
Title: Message Title Ryan Senior created an issue PuppetDB / PDB-2075 Speed up unit tests Issue Type: Task Assignee: Unassigned Created: 2015/10/21 6:44 AM Fix Versions: PDB 4.0.0 Priority: Normal Reporter: Ryan Senior With the removal of HyperSQL, our main test path is now Postgres. These tests are significantly slower. Rob Browning has done some research on this and believes the problem to be in unnecessary migrations and databases drops. We have database fixtures that run on every test, even if the test does use the database. This ticket is for getting our tests to run faster by minimizing this setup work and getting smarter about how we run these migrations/database drops/recreates. Add Comment
Jira (PDB-2075) Speed up unit tests
Title: Message Title Rob Browning assigned an issue to Rob Browning PuppetDB / PDB-2075 Speed up unit tests Change By: Rob Browning Assignee: Rob Browning Add Comment This message was sent by Atlassian JIRA (v6.4.11#64026-sha1:78f6ec4) -- You received this message because you are subscribed to the Google Groups "Puppet Bugs" group. To unsubscribe from this group and stop receiving emails from it, send an email to puppet-bugs+unsubscr...@googlegroups.com. To post to this group, send email to puppet-bugs@googlegroups.com. Visit this group at http://groups.google.com/group/puppet-bugs. For more options, visit https://groups.google.com/d/optout.
Jira (PDB-2075) Speed up unit tests
Title: Message Title Kurt Wall updated an issue PuppetDB / PDB-2075 Speed up unit tests Change By: Kurt Wall QA Risk Assessment: Low Add Comment This message was sent by Atlassian JIRA (v6.4.11#64026-sha1:78f6ec4) -- You received this message because you are subscribed to the Google Groups "Puppet Bugs" group. To unsubscribe from this group and stop receiving emails from it, send an email to puppet-bugs+unsubscr...@googlegroups.com. To post to this group, send email to puppet-bugs@googlegroups.com. Visit this group at http://groups.google.com/group/puppet-bugs. For more options, visit https://groups.google.com/d/optout.
Jira (PDB-2075) Speed up unit tests
Title: Message Title Kurt Wall updated an issue PuppetDB / PDB-2075 Speed up unit tests Change By: Kurt Wall QA Risk Assessment Reason: Testing, infrastructure, doc, and release tickets do not require triage or risk analysis Add Comment This message was sent by Atlassian JIRA (v6.4.11#64026-sha1:78f6ec4) -- You received this message because you are subscribed to the Google Groups "Puppet Bugs" group. To unsubscribe from this group and stop receiving emails from it, send an email to puppet-bugs+unsubscr...@googlegroups.com. To post to this group, send email to puppet-bugs@googlegroups.com. Visit this group at http://groups.google.com/group/puppet-bugs. For more options, visit https://groups.google.com/d/optout.
Jira (PDB-2075) Speed up unit tests
Title: Message Title Rob Browning assigned an issue to Rob Browning PuppetDB / PDB-2075 Speed up unit tests Change By: Rob Browning Assignee: Rob Browning Add Comment This message was sent by Atlassian JIRA (v6.4.12#64027-sha1:e3691cc) -- You received this message because you are subscribed to the Google Groups "Puppet Bugs" group. To unsubscribe from this group and stop receiving emails from it, send an email to puppet-bugs+unsubscr...@googlegroups.com. To post to this group, send email to puppet-bugs@googlegroups.com. Visit this group at http://groups.google.com/group/puppet-bugs. For more options, visit https://groups.google.com/d/optout.
Jira (PDB-2075) Speed up unit tests
Title: Message Title Rob Browning assigned an issue to Rob Browning PuppetDB / PDB-2075 Speed up unit tests Change By: Rob Browning Assignee: Rob Browning Add Comment This message was sent by Atlassian JIRA (v6.4.12#64027-sha1:e3691cc) -- You received this message because you are subscribed to the Google Groups "Puppet Bugs" group. To unsubscribe from this group and stop receiving emails from it, send an email to puppet-bugs+unsubscr...@googlegroups.com. To post to this group, send email to puppet-bugs@googlegroups.com. Visit this group at http://groups.google.com/group/puppet-bugs. For more options, visit https://groups.google.com/d/optout.
Jira (PDB-2075) Speed up unit tests
Title: Message Title Susan McNerney updated an issue PuppetDB / PDB-2075 Speed up unit tests Change By: Susan McNerney Sprint: PuppetDB 2015-11-04 , PuppetDB 2015-11-18 Add Comment This message was sent by Atlassian JIRA (v6.4.12#64027-sha1:e3691cc) -- You received this message because you are subscribed to the Google Groups "Puppet Bugs" group. To unsubscribe from this group and stop receiving emails from it, send an email to puppet-bugs+unsubscr...@googlegroups.com. To post to this group, send email to puppet-bugs@googlegroups.com. Visit this group at http://groups.google.com/group/puppet-bugs. For more options, visit https://groups.google.com/d/optout.
Jira (PDB-2075) Speed up unit tests
Title: Message Title Susan McNerney updated an issue PuppetDB / PDB-2075 Speed up unit tests Change By: Susan McNerney Story Points: 5 2 Add Comment This message was sent by Atlassian JIRA (v6.4.12#64027-sha1:e3691cc) -- You received this message because you are subscribed to the Google Groups "Puppet Bugs" group. To unsubscribe from this group and stop receiving emails from it, send an email to puppet-bugs+unsubscr...@googlegroups.com. To post to this group, send email to puppet-bugs@googlegroups.com. Visit this group at http://groups.google.com/group/puppet-bugs. For more options, visit https://groups.google.com/d/optout.
Jira (PDB-2075) Speed up unit tests
Title: Message Title Kurt Wall updated an issue PuppetDB / PDB-2075 Speed up unit tests Change By: Kurt Wall QA Status: Reviewed Add Comment This message was sent by Atlassian JIRA (v6.4.12#64027-sha1:e3691cc) -- You received this message because you are subscribed to the Google Groups "Puppet Bugs" group. To unsubscribe from this group and stop receiving emails from it, send an email to puppet-bugs+unsubscr...@googlegroups.com. To post to this group, send email to puppet-bugs@googlegroups.com. Visit this group at http://groups.google.com/group/puppet-bugs. For more options, visit https://groups.google.com/d/optout.